GameplayCameras

Choose your operating system:

Windows

macOS

Linux

Filters

Classes

Name

Description

Public struct UStruct

FActiveCameraAnimationInfo

Information about an active camera animation inside UCameraAnimationCameraModifier.

Public struct UStruct BlueprintType

FCameraAnimationHandle

A handle to a camera animation running in UCameraAnimationCameraModifier

Public struct UStruct BlueprintType

FCameraAnimationParams

Parameter struct for adding new camera animations to UCameraAnimationCameraModifier

Public struct UStruct BlueprintType

FFOscillator

Defines oscillation of a single number.

Public struct UStruct BlueprintType

FPerlinNoiseShaker

A perlin noise shaker for a single number.

Public struct UStruct BlueprintType

FROscillator

Defines FRotator oscillation.

Public struct UStruct BlueprintType

FVOscillator

Defines FVector oscillation.

Public struct UStruct BlueprintType

FWaveOscillator

A wave oscillator for a single number.

Public class

IGameplayCamerasModule

Public class UClass Config

UCameraAnimationCameraModifier

A camera modifier that plays camera animation sequences.

Public class UClass Meta

UCompositeCameraShakePattern

A base class for a simple camera shake.

Public class UClass

UDefaultCameraShakeBase

Like UCameraShakeBase but with a perlin noise shake pattern by default, for convenience.

Public class UClass Blueprintable HideCategories

UMatineeCameraShake

Legacy camera shake which can do either oscillation or run camera anims.

Public class UClass

UMatineeCameraShakeFunctionLibrary

Blueprint function library for autocasting from a base camera shake to a matinee camera shake.

Public class UClass hidedropdown

UMatineeCameraShakePattern

Shake pattern for the UMatineeCameraShake class.

Public class UClass

UMovieSceneMatineeCameraShakeEvaluator

Custom sequencer evaluation code for Matinee camera shakes

Public class UClass Meta

UPerlinNoiseCameraShakePattern

A camera shake that uses Perlin noise to shake the camera.

Public class UClass Abstract

USimpleCameraShakePattern

A base class for a simple camera shake.

Public class UClass Meta

UWaveOscillatorCameraShakePattern

A camera shake that uses oscillations to move the camera.

Typedefs

Name

Description

UCameraShake

Backwards compatible name for the Matinee camera shake, for C++ code.

Enums

Name

Description

Public enum UEnum

ECameraAnimationEasingType

Public enum UEnum

ECameraAnimationPlaySpace

Public enum UEnum

EInitialOscillatorOffset

Shake start offset parameter

Public enum UEnum

EInitialWaveOscillatorOffsetType

Shake start offset parameter.

Public enum UEnum BlueprintType

EOscillatorWaveform

Types of waveforms that can be used for camera shake oscillators